Filipino man blows up wife, himself in Malaysia (11:50 a.m.)

KUALA LUMPUR, Malaysia (AP) -- Malaysian police say a Filipino refugee has killed his wife and himself with explosives during a marital dispute.

Police chief Rowell Marong says the killings have orphaned their 11 children, aged from 3 to 20 years.

Marong says Babin Isang, a fishmonger, used explosives to kill himself and his wife at her sister's house in Kota Kinabalu city in eastern Sabah state Monday. The explosives are suspected to be those used illegally in fishing.

He says the couple, both 35, died immediately. Their niece sustained slight injuries.

Marong said Tuesday that Babin's wife Indak Musa is believed to have asked for a divorce because she suspected her husband of having an affair. (AP)
